18958427
0xf51a10d026fb80472e46468af3ae9b32e4ca8a8095b82a848056204a410cd3c4
Transactions284
Height18958427
Confirmations468036
Timestamp148 days 13 hours ago
Size (bytes)107298
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x0

Transactions

ERC20 Token Transfers
ERC20 Token Transfers